Key Insights

The Vacuum Insulation Panel (VIP) market is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ach $1758.5 million in 2025 and maintain a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 13.7%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is driven by several key factors. The increasing demand for energy-efficient building materials in the construction sector is a major catalyst, with VIPs offering superior insulation performance compared to traditional alternatives. The growth of the cold chain logistics industry, particularly in the food and pharmaceutical sectors, is another significant driver, as VIPs enable efficient temperature maintenance during transportation and storage. Furthermore, the rising adoption of VIPs in specialized applications like cooling and freezing devices, and industrial and automotive sectors, contributes to the overall market expansion. Stringent environmental regulations promoting energy conservation and reduced carbon emissions further bolster market demand.

However, the market also faces certain challenges. The relatively high initial cost of VIPs compared to conventional insulation materials could act as a restraint for some applications. Furthermore, the complex manufacturing process and the need for specialized installation techniques might pose barriers to wider adoption. Nevertheless, ongoing technological advancements aimed at improving the cost-effectiveness and ease of installation of VIPs are expected to mitigate these limitations. The market segmentation reveals strong growth across various applications, with construction and cold chain logistics leading the charge. Key players like Evonik, LG Hausys, and Panasonic are actively engaged in innovation and market expansion, fostering competitive dynamics and driving technological advancements. Geographic regions such as North America and Europe currently hold significant market shares, but the Asia-Pacific region is poised for significant growth driven by rapid industrialization and infrastructure development.

Challenges and Restraints in Vacuum Insulation Panels Market

Despite the promising growth outlook, the vacuum insulation panels market faces several challenges. The relatively high initial cost of VIPs compared to traditional insulation materials can be a barrier to entry for some consumers. The fragility of VIPs and their susceptibility to damage during transportation and installation are crucial concerns that need to be addressed through improved manufacturing and handling techniques. Furthermore, the complex manufacturing process of VIPs and the need for specialized equipment can limit production capacity and increase production costs, creating potential bottlenecks. The lifespan of VIPs, while typically long, is not infinite, and potential long-term performance degradation poses a concern that needs further research. Maintaining the vacuum seal integrity over the panel's life is critical for its insulation performance, and any compromises in this aspect can significantly impact its effectiveness. Finally, the market's success depends on addressing public and industry concerns about the safe and environmentally responsible disposal of VIPs at the end of their service life.

The Flat VIPs type will continue to dominate the market, driven by the suitability of this format for various applications and its ease of integration into building structures. However, the Special Shape VIPs segment is also anticipated to grow steadily, fueled by increasing demand for custom-designed solutions across different industries.

  • Construction: This segment represents the largest share of the VIPs market, driven by the rising adoption of energy-efficient buildings and growing awareness of environmental sustainability.

  • Cooling & Freezing Devices: The demand for VIPs in this segment is driven by the need for enhanced thermal insulation in refrigerators, freezers, and other cooling equipment to reduce energy consumption and extend the shelf life of perishable goods.

  • Logistics: The transport of temperature-sensitive goods relies heavily on effective insulation, leading to a rise in VIPs application in refrigerated trucks and containers.

  • Packaging: The rising demand for insulated packaging in various industries, especially pharmaceutical and food, fuels the demand for VIPs with specialized designs and dimensions.
